"Mixed Bizness" is the second single from Beck's 1999 album, Midnite Vultures. Released in 2000, the CD release included five non-album tracks/remixes. It peaked at number 34 in the UK Singles Chart. The Glasgow- based night club and agency Mixed Bizness was named after this song. The song was featured in an episode of Malcolm in the Middle.
